NAPL: The Hoosac Tunnel at 150 Years| 07:23AM / Friday, October 03, 2025 |  |  
  	NORTH ADAMS, Mass. — Join Carl Byron, author of "A Pinprick of Light: The Troy and Greenfield Railroad and Its Hoosac Tunnel," and co-founder of the Boston & Maine Railroad Historical Society, for a free discussion on major events during, and beyond, the 1st passenger train through the tunnel in October, 1875. 	The event will be held Wednesday, Oct. 8, at 6 pm at the North Adams Public Library in the third floor community room. 				Savoy Town Meeting Unanimously Backs McCann Tech ProjectBy Stephen Dravis, iBerkshires Staff  09:29PM / Wednesday, October 01, 2025 |  |  
  					The members of Savoy's Select Board listen to a meeting member during Wednesday's session.					 		SAVOY, Mass. — By a unanimous vote Wednesday, a special town meeting gave its approval for a $16.8 million roof and window replacement project at McCann Technical School.	 	Savoy is one of nine municipalities that comprise the Northern Berkshire Vocational Regional School District.	 	All eight towns and the City of North Adams need to OK the project — either through inaction or a vote like Wednesday's – in order for the district to move forward with the project, 64 percent of which will be paid for by the Massachusetts School Building Authority  0 Comments Read More >>   |
